Comment: Scholz speaks of unity in the course of the pandemic – but it is missing on central issues

Country leaders torpedo decisions that they themselves helped negotiate before they are officially announced. How, then, should those whom they concern be convinced?

(Photo: dpa) The federal-state meeting on Friday should perhaps signal unity most clearly. But it is crumbling on key issues. “There is agreement in German politics on what to do next,” said Chancellor Olaf Scholz (SPD) after the prime ministers’ conference on Friday.The Prime Minister of North Rhine-Westphalia, Hendrik Wüst (CDU), added: “We have very, very much agreement between the federal and state governments

in combating the pandemic .” And for Berlin’s Governing Mayor Franziska Giffey (SPD), the relatively quick consultations were a sign that – you guessed it – there was very, very agreement was. That sounds good, because what’s the point of these corona summits if in the end everyone does what they want anyway? At meetings during the first three waves, country leaders torpedoed the decisions in their own statements , even before they were announced. Ironically, before the towering omicron wave this is the case again.

Shortly after the end of the video switch, Saxony-Anhalt’s state boss Reiner Haseloff (CDU) said that he did not want to implement the 2G plus rule that had been decided in restaurants, bars and cafes. Bayern also stated that they wanted to carefully examine the rule first.

The same applies to the general obligation to vaccinate: Scholz explained that all 16 federal states are in favor of it. This must now be discussed quickly in the Bundestag. At the same time, however, his traffic light coalition has so far disagreed on the issue, especially the FDP is mobilizing with an application against compulsory vaccination, the end is open.

Unity is not an end in itself The pandemic politicians also do not agree on the question of whether the epidemic situation must be determined again. The Union-led states campaigned for this – as before previous summits – in a joint paper before the federal-state consultations, and Baden-Württemberg, which is led by the Greens, is also in favor of it. This would make extensive closures of shops and schools possible. The question apparently splits the heads of countries. Unity is not an end in itself, it is an important signal to the population and the economy. If not even those in government are convinced of the measures for which they are responsible – how can it be those who have to support them decisively? The frustration and anger among those affected are already great. Retail or the catering industry fear for theirs because of the 2G or 2G-plus rule Existence – despite the Corona aid. At the same time, for some experts, the measures taken do not go far enough. They would like to close parts of the economy again to protect the health system. The governing policy must include both camps – and must not fall into camps themselves. Otherwise you get the impression that the measures are arbitrary and that there is no uniform strategy. And that’s poison in the pandemic. More: 2G plus and shorter quarantine decided – Scholz for quick advice on vaccination
